USE
READ ALL INSTRUCTIONS CAREFULL BEFORE USING THE APPLIANCE.
1.
Make sure that the thermostat knob is set to the "max"-position. Make sure that
the on/off switch is set to "off" (0). lug in the heater.
Switch on the appliance, the red light indicator will light up. ress the function
2.
button to select the desired heat setting (I, II or III). o start, set the heat setting to
III, so that the heater operates at full force.
Now turn the thermostat knob to determine the room temperature. urn clockwise
3.
to highten the temperature, and counterclockwise to lower the temperature.
4.
When the room has reached the desired temperature, the appliance will shut off
automatically and the green light indicator will light up. he appliance will switch
on again automatically when the room temperature drops lower than 3°C below
the set temperature.
he anti-frost setting makes sure that the room temperature will not drop below
5.
the freezing point.
MAINTENANCE
1.
Switch off the appliance, remove the plug from the socket and let the appliance
cool down before cleaning it.
2.
Never immerse the plug, cord or appliance itself in water or another liquid. Never
pour water or another liquid onto the appliance.
se a vacuum cleaner to remove dust and dirt from the metal grid of the
3.
appliance.
se a dry cloth to remove dust from the appliance. If there are stains on the
4.
appliance, you can use a damp (not wet) cloth.
5.
Do not use any detergents, abrasive products or scrubbing products on the heater.
hese could damage the coating of the appliance.
STORAGE
Always store the appliance in a cool, dry place. o avoid dust on the appliance, you
can use the original packaging to store the appliance.
